PE isn't everything. Broadly speaking; if you only invest when PE is below a historical average you will be uninvested approximately half the time. But does that generate a higher total return than remaining invested across a broader range valuations?

It would be interesting to see if only investing in something like the S&P when the market has a below historical average Shiller PE produces superior returns to something like a simple buy and hold. I haven't back tested it so I couldn't say for sure but I have a hunch that it doesn't.

That is not how insurance works. I don't know why this keeps getting repeated. As far as I know, there are no insurance policies that cover shoplifting/petty retail theft, it simply does not cover these types of losses. The store just eats the loss and the "shrink" just raises the prices for everyone else. If these losses cannot be profitably offset, they close the business. This is a major contributing factor for "food deserts" and the like.
